在软件行业蓬勃发展的当下,MCP(多云平台架构)宛如一颗璀璨的明珠,正深刻重塑着整个产业的格局。它所带来的,绝非仅仅是一次技术上的小幅迭代,而是一场从底层架构到商业模式的全方位变革。今天,咱们就来好好聊聊 MCP 对软件行业的深远影响,看看它是如何为不同角色带来实实在在的技术红利与商业机遇。
一、对于 MCP Client 开发者:拓展能力边界,解锁全新开发体验
(一)跨平台开发难题迎刃而解
MCP Client 开发者以往常常为跨平台开发头痛不已。不同操作系统、设备差异,使得代码重复编写、功能适配不全等问题频发。而 MCP 的出现,就像是一位神通广大的 “协调者”。它提供了一套标准化的接口与开发框架,让开发者只需基于此编写一次代码,就能轻松实现在多个平台上的部署与运行。比如,开发一款移动办公应用,过去要分别针对 iOS、Android 系统开发两套代码,现在借助 MCP,核心业务逻辑一套代码搞定,再适当补充些平台特定的 UI 适配代码就行。这大幅节省了开发时间,开发者可以把更多精力放在优化功能、提升用户体验上,从前繁琐的跨平台开发工作,变得简单高效又流畅。
(二)性能优化轻松拿捏
性能优化是开发工作中的 “硬骨头”。以往,开发者要深入研究各个平台底层细节,才能精准定位性能瓶颈,耗费大量心血。MCP 则凭借其强大的架构优势,内置了智能的性能监测与优化工具。它能实时收集应用在不同平台上的运行数据,从内存占用、 CPU 使用率到网络请求响应时间等,全方位分析后,给开发者提供详细且精准的优化建议。就像在一场复杂路况的赛车比赛中, MCP 就是那个经验丰富的航领员,指引开发者避开性能 “坑洼路段”,让应用在各个平台都能跑出 “加速度”,流畅稳定地运行,轻松满足用户对高性能应用的需求。
(三)资源与服务整合更高效
软件开发离不开各种资源与服务,从前开发者要对接不同云服务商,整合存储、计算等资源,流程繁琐又容易出错。MCP 如同一座资源 “中转枢纽”,它将众多优质云资源与服务进行了深度整合与封装。开发